How To Fix /PLMI/ESD_BO011 - Redundant entries found: software constraints &1 and &2


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/PLMI/ESD_BO -

  • Message number: 011

  • Message text: Redundant entries found: software constraints &1 and &2

    The SAP error message /PLMI/ESD_BO011 indicates that there are redundant entries found in the software constraints for a specific business object. This typically occurs in the context of SAP's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) or Engineering Change Management (ECM) modules, where software constraints are used to define relationships and dependencies between different components or products.

    Cause:

    The error message is triggered when the system detects that there are conflicting or duplicate entries in the software constraints for a particular business object. This can happen due to:

    1. Duplicate Entries: Two or more entries in the software constraints that refer to the same component or product.
    2. Conflicting Constraints: Constraints that cannot coexist due to logical or functional conflicts.
    3. Data Migration Issues: If data has been migrated from another system or if there have been manual entries that were not properly validated.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you can follow these steps:

    1. Identify Redundant Entries: Review the software constraints associated with the business object mentioned in the error message. Look for duplicate or conflicting entries.

    2. Remove or Modify Duplicates: If you find duplicate entries, remove or modify them to ensure that each constraint is unique and does not conflict with others.

    3. Check Dependencies: Ensure that the constraints logically fit together and do not contradict each other. If necessary, consult with a subject matter expert to understand the relationships between the components.

    4. Data Validation: If the data was migrated, perform a thorough validation to ensure that all entries are correct and do not contain duplicates or conflicts.

    5. Testing: After making changes, test the business object to ensure that the error no longer occurs and that the software constraints function as intended.
